In this video, we present a detailed demonstration of the Utility module within the local verification environment of the 3Muri software. This powerful and versatile module includes tools for the verification and design of various structural elements, making it an essential resource for engineers. Key features covered in the video include:
Reinforced concrete verification against cracking, axial bending, and shear.
Load analysis for floors, wind, and snow loads.
In-situ and SonReb tests for assessing concrete resistance.
Verification of steel connections (welding) and timber connections (carpentry, nails, screws, bolts).
Geotechnical calculations, including pile and K-winkler models.
Fire condition verification for beams.
Standalone beam verifications for reinforced concrete, steel, and timber elements.
Local seismic response analysis.
Dowel bar verifications.
